| 00-29241 | WTO Dispute Settlement Proceeding Regarding Section 609 of Public Law 101-162 Relating to the Protection of Sea Turtles in Shrimp Trawl Fishing Operations | Notice | The Office of the United States Trade Representative (USTR) is providing notice that the government of Malaysia has requested the establishment of a dispute a settlement panel under the Marrakesh Agreement Establishing the World Trade Organization (WTO) to examine whether the United States has implemented the recommendations and rulings of the WTO Dispute Settlement Body (DSB) in a dispute involving import restrictions under section 609 of Public Law 101-162 (Section 609). Section 609 is intended to promote the conservation of endangered sea turtle species by restricting the importation of shrimp and shrimp products harvested by methods harmful to sea turtles.
